What is USB-C?

USB-C, also known as USB Type-C, is a reversible, multi-purpose port that can be used for data transfer, power delivery, and display output. It was introduced by the USB Implementers Forum (USB-IF) in 2014 and has since become a widely adopted standard for charging and data transfer.
